Platform combines public cloud computing, access to a satellite image repository, and a range of applications that allow users to search, view, and process satellite products. The structure of the environment gives users access to a variety of remote sensing data and computing resources to process them, thus guaranteeing simplicity, scalability, and repeatability of processes and production chains.

Platform makes Copernicus data from the Sentinel satellites available in a package with unique Partner data, including marine, land, atmosphere, and climate monitoring services. The offer includes cloud computing packages enriched with integrated service delivery tools to create commercial business solutions. The WEkEO platform aims to provide free, unlimited, and full access to data and information from Copernicus (data, information, software, storage, processing) as a service. Institutions wishing to use the platform are given the opportunity to offer their users advanced services integrating Copernicus with their own data and tools.

German Copernicus Data and Exploitation Platform. Users can visualize satellite data and Copernicus products concerning Germany. They also receive a secure working environment and several applications and data processing tools.CODE-DE cloud computing infrastructure and satellite data for Germany are stored in the local data center in Frankfurt am Main. Users can also benefit from synergy with the CREODIAS platform, which is one of the European Copernicus DIAS. Both platforms work together to ensure efficient use of resources, but also autonomy for key national processes.For more information please visit the CODE-DE platform.

German platform, which draws upon new cloud technologies and artificial intelligence (AI) to analyse a big amount of Earth Observation data. Due to customer support, scientists can finally carry out their environmental or geoinformatical projects in a faster and more accurate way. EO-Lab provides an easy and efficient access to data from Earth observations, for example Copernicus programme data. Scientists and developers from German companies and research institutions were given an access to a tool with scalable processing power, which offers the newest developing technology, and also instruments to process data with the use of artificial intelligence. It enables the user to apply scientific methods of study in regards to the repository of data and it enables to develop studies about world class data.
